在之前的文章(http://blog.csdn.net/alvachien/article/details/5670838)里面,已经提到过MVC和MVVM在Design Pattern上的比较。

首先,关于MVVM这个Pattern,补充两个不错的资源:

1. MSDN Channel 9的“MVC, MVP and MVVM”, http://channel9.msdn.com/Events/TechEd/NorthAmerica/2011/DPR305

2. Martin Fowler的“Presentation Model”,http://martinfowler.com/eaaDev/PresentationModel.html

其次,Caliburn Micro作为比较受欢迎的MVVM轻量级架构,在WP, SL和WPF上都受到了很大的推崇。

仅将对应的资源罗列如下:

1. Caliburn.Micro on Codeplex: http://caliburnmicro.codeplex.com/

2. Caliburn.Micro Official Website: http://www.caliburnproject.org/

3. Blog for using Caliburn.Micro: http://www.mindscapehq.com/blog/index.php/2012/01/12/caliburn-micro-part-1-getting-started/

4. Caliburn.Micro on nuget: https://www.nuget.org/packages/Caliburn.Micro/

5. Caliburn.Micro.Extras: https://www.nuget.org/packages/Caliburn.Micro.Extras/

再次,对其进行安装。推荐使用Package Management Console:

在Console中直接输入PM> Install-Package Caliburn.Micro

至此,安装已经完成,同时,针对Project的Dependence也已经创建完成。

最新文章

  1. MySQL数据库不能远程访问的解决办法
  2. JavaScriptSerializer 序列化json 时间格式
  3. [转]spring beans.xml
  4. Linux配置网络YUM源
  5. RequireJS 循环依赖报 模块undefined 处理方案
  6. nginx执行文件替换掉之后重启提示permission denied
  7. 推荐几款API文档集合工具
  8. Linux第13周学习笔记
  9. PHP 环境塔建与数据类型转换
  10. Java 23种设计模式详尽分析与实例解析之一--创建型模式
  11. TypeScript笔记 5--变量声明(解构和展开)
  12. Spark2.1.0官方文档
  13. OJ题:输入一个多位的数字,求各数位相加。
  14. manacher最长回文子串
  15. 通用JDBC-demo
  16. iOS-拍照后裁剪,不可拖动照片的问题
  17. 数据建模工具系列 之 让Oracle Data Modeler支持Vertica
  18. Vue2.0 新手完全填坑攻略—从环境搭建到发布
  19. bzoj3672/luogu2305 购票 (运用点分治思想的树上cdq分治+斜率优化dp)
  20. 关于Picasso load本地图片显示失败的探究

热门文章

  1. redis数据库的使用
  2. CTFd平台部署
  3. python编程系列---Pycharm快捷键(更新中....)
  4. 11.Nginx架构进阶
  5. Twitter-Snowflake:自增ID算法
  6. RabbitMQ通过DLX实现消息延迟接收
  7. SQL 方面基础操作,主要针对数据库方面的操作步骤
  8. The usage of Markdown---文字强调:加粗/斜体/文本高亮/删除线/下划线/按键效果
  9. 前后端hosts配置访问问题解决思路
  10. Springboot与任务整合(四)